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

A water-stop structure for electrical wire includes: a terminal including an electrical wire connection portion; and an electrical wire in which an outer circumference of a conductor including a plurality of single wires is coated with an insulation coating portion and which is swaged to be fixed to the electrical wire connection portion, a water-stop agent being filled into a gap in the insulation coating portion to thereby perform water stop in the electrical wire. The water-stop agent includes a fluorescent agent.

First claim

Opening claim text (preview).

What is claimed is: 1. A method of manufacturing a water-stop structure for electrical wire including a terminal including an electrical wire connection portion and an electrical wire in which an outer circumference of a conductor including a plurality of single wires is coated with an insulation coating portion and which is swaged to be fixed to the electrical wire connection portion, a water-stop agent being filled into a gap in the insulation coating portion to thereby perform water stop in the electrical wire, the method comprising: a step of dropping the water-stop agent including a fluorescent agent onto an exposed part of the conductor exposed by peeling off the insulation coating portion; a water-stop agent permeating step of generating a pressure difference between an ambient pressure of a part where the water-stop agent is dropped and an inner pressure of the insulation coating portion to thereby pour the water-stop agent into the insulation coating portion; and an inspection step of irradiating the exposed part of the conductor in which the water-stop agent is dropped, with black light, wherein the water-stop agent including the fluorescent agent is a silicone agent hardened with moisture. 2. The method of manufacturing a water-stop structure for electrical wire according to claim 1 , wherein the terminal includes an electrical connection portion, and wherein the electrical connection portion is also irradiated with the black light. 3. A method of manufacturing a water-stop structure for electrical wire including a conductor including a plurality of single wires and an insulation coating portion coating an outer circumference of the conductor, a water-stop agent being filled into a gap in the insulation coating portion to thereby perform water stop in an electrical wire, the method comprising: a step of dropping the water-stop agent including a fluorescent agent onto an exposed part of the conductor exposed by peeling off the insulation coating portion; a water-stop agent permeating step of generating a pressure difference between an ambient pressure of a part where the water-stop agent is dropped and an inner pressure of the insulation coating portion to thereby pour the water-stop agent into the insulation coating portion; and an inspection step of irradiating the exposed part of the conductor in which the water-stop agent is dropped, with the black light, wherein the water-stop agent including the fluorescent agent is a silicone agent hardened with moisture.
